Hiking around Camarade, a commune in southwestern France, offers access to diverse landscapes within the Ariège department. The region is characterized by its proximity to the Parc naturel régional des Pyrénées Ariégeoises, providing a setting of natural beauty. This area features varied terrain suitable for outdoor activities, including numerous hiking trails.

In this magnificent prehistoric cave, crossed in its entirety by both the Arize river and a road, prehistoric portable art dating from the Azilian was discovered. The most famous of his sculptures is undoubtedly the spear-thrower called the bird fawn. In the middle of the cave, a museum opens its doors to visitors. Come and learn a little more about this period of the Upper Palaeolithic. Be careful when crossing the cavity. A good lamp is mandatory, because some parts are very dark and the pavement on the side can be treacherous.

Cave excavated by the Arize river and through which a road passes as a tunnel. The cave has been inhabited in different prehistoric and historical periods and today it is one of the great tourist attractions in the Ariege region.
